Molasses Candy
Two cups of molasses, one cup of sugar, a piece of butter the size of a small egg. Boil twenty or thirty minutes. When boiled thick drop a few drops in a cup of cold water and if the drops retain their shape it is done. Have platters well buttered and just before the candy is done, stir in one-half teaspoonful of soda. If flavoring is desired, drop it on the top as it begins to cool. Pull till as white as desired, and cut with shears.
